"Here we are, four young lads lost in Seattle." (before Mascara Tears)

Enjoyable enough 1994 full-band show, featuring Danny Thompson, Pete Zorn and Dave Mattacks. A soundboard recording, but omitting the opening number (I Ride In Your Slipstream) and about seven tracks from the end of the show (including, criminally, a rare outing for Jerusalem On The Jukebox) in order to fit the gig onto a single disc. The Boulder show remains the definitive document of this tour.

A genuine highlight of this recording is a stunning rendition of Taking My Business Elsewhere, possibly the best version of that particular track I've heard.

Taken from a commercial bootleg, released by the Sea Monkey label in 1996.

Update: I've now obtained a full copy of the soundboard, transferred from cassette. It's a touch hissy when played on a stereo, but is an essential acquisition for its varied setlist and fine performances.
